Add USB export drive and LiveCD-in-RAM checks to Runtime Health
- schema: add ToRAMStatus and USBExportPath fields to RuntimeHealth - platform/runtime.go: collectToRAMHealth (ok/warning/failed based on IsLiveMediaInRAM + toramActive) and collectUSBExportHealth (scans /proc/mounts + lsblk for writable USB-backed filesystems) - pages.go: add USB Export Drive and LiveCD in RAM rows to the health table Co-Authored-By: Claude Sonnet 4.6 <noreply@anthropic.com>
